Abstract


The purpose of this study was to find out how the form of applying mnemonic learning in increasing Arabic vocabulary in early childhood at RA Darussalam, Prasi, Gading. This research used a qualitative approach with a type of field research. The data sources were obtained through 2 research instruments, namely observation, interviews, and documentation with 5 informants (principals, homeroom teachers for classes A and B, and 2 student guardians). The data analysis technique used the Miles and Huberman Interactive Model with data reduction activities, data presentation, and drawing conclusions. Data validity with source and technique triangulation process. Learning Arabic using the mnemonic method as an effort to increase students' Arabic vocabulary was accomplished by several activities. Among them were the introduction of hijaiyah letters and their punctuation, choosing material sources according to student needs, recognizing and repeating the rhythm of the song, providing learning concepts with mind maps, and reflecting on learning experiences into new knowledge for students. This mnemonic learning becomed a remembering strategy for students by involving the right brain so that information will be stored longer and easier to recall when needed because it is stored in long-term memory.
